> On 9/21/22 12:24, Shyam Sundar S K wrote:
>> AMD PMF driver provides the flexibility to turn "on" or "off"
>> CnQF feature (introduced in the earlier patch).
>>
>> Add corresponding ABI documentation for the new sysfs node and
>> also update MAINTAINERS file with this new information
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Shyam Sundar S K <Shyam-sundar.S-k@amd.com>
>> ---
>>  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-amd-pmf | 12 ++++++++++++
>>  MAINTAINERS                             |  1 +
>>  2 files changed, 13 insertions(+)
>>  create mode 100644 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-amd-pmf
>>
>> diff --git a/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-amd-pmf b/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-amd-pmf
>> new file mode 100644
>> index 000000000000..fec2be7178e2
>> --- /dev/null
>> +++ b/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-amd-pmf
>> @@ -0,0 +1,12 @@
>> +What:		/sys/devices/platform/*/cnqf_enable
>> +Date:		September 2022
>> +Contact:	Shyam Sundar S K <Shyam-sundar.S-k@amd.com>
>> +Description:	Reading this file tells if the AMD Platform Management(PMF)
>> +		Cool n Quiet Framework(CnQF) feature is enabled or not.
>> +
>> +		This feature is not enabled by default and gets only turned on
>> +		if OEM BIOS passes a "flag" to PMF ACPI function (index 11 or 12)
>> +		or in case the user writes "on".
>> +
>> +		To turn off CnQF user can write "off" to the sysfs node.
>> +		Note: Systems that support auto mode will not have this sysfs file 		   available
